Fira, the capital of the island, boasts nice bars and clubs and has the hottest nightlife in Santorini.
There are bars in Fira that you can go for a drink with friends, others that you can party like there is no tomorrow, listen to reggaeton and the big hits of the moment.
The clubs in Fira have stunning and cozy outdoor area that are perfect for the hot nights.
The best bars and clubs in Santorini are: Koo Club, Murphys, Town Club, The Highlander, Two Brothers and Enigma Club.
Most of them are free and the drinks have reasonable price. So, during your visit to Santorini you should definitely go out at least one night and check out some for these the bars and clubs in Fira.
